Non-destructive testing is a testing method to check the surface and internal quality of the inspected components without damaging the working conditions of workpieces or raw materials. X-ray inspection is a non-destructive testing method. It uses X-rays to penetrate the substance and has attenuation characteristics in the substance, and finds defects.

    The wavelength of X-rays is very short, usually 0.001 to 0.1nm. X-rays travel along a straight line at the speed of light. They are not affected by electric and magnetic fields. They can penetrate substances, attenuate during penetration, and make films sensitive. When X-rays penetrate through matter, a series of complicated physical processes will occur due to the interaction between rays and matter. As a result, the radiation will be absorbed and scattered to lose part of its energy, and the intensity will decrease accordingly. This phenomenon is called radiation. The essence of X-ray flaw detection is based on the difference in radiation energy attenuation between the workpiece to be inspected and the lack of medium inside, which will cause the intensity of the radiation to pass through the workpiece, so that the latent image generated by the workpiece is not projected on the photosensitive material (film) and processed in a dark room. After obtaining the defect image, the nature of the defect and the film grade are evaluated according to the standard.
